बह्वेकपुत्रयोर्बहुपुत्र एकं दत्त्वा शेषप्रतिष्टब्धः संधिमतिक्रामति नेतरः ॥ कZ_०७.१७.२७ ॥
bahv-ekaputrayor bahuputra ekaṃ dattvā śeṣa-pratiṣṭabdhaḥ saṃdhim atikrāmati na itaraḥ
Entre un roi ayant beaucoup de fils et un roi n’en ayant qu’un, le roi aux nombreux fils—après en avoir donné un (fils/otage) et s’être assuré grâce à ceux qui restent—violera le traité; l’autre ne le fera pas.
Because the political cost is diluted: surrendering one heir does not endanger dynastic continuity, so the pledge has weaker deterrent value.
To estimate treaty reliability by comparing each side’s internal succession constraints and the credibility of pledged guarantees.
